After experience end game content and max level with raid exp on both servers, here's my opinion:
+ BLUE: Lots more people to play with all the time, better community - BLUE: After you hit 60, there isn't much to do except make an alt, farm things, perma camped at a raid target...you really don't get to enjoy the fruits of your labor. Waiting for camps is pretty annoying too. + RED: There will always be PVP and you get to enjoy the fruits of your labor when 60 whether its mass pvp or small skirmishes. Fights can be fun, I fought this one guy in OoT for almost an hour and you really get a sense of accomplishment when you kill someone (especially when it's someone you dislike or someone good at pvp). - RED: Small box..I like the small box in the sense that I can farm whatever I want most of the time, but at times it's a ghost town; if you have no friends on and you can't solo, there's nothing to do. I've found myself logging in multiple times looking for pvp I couldn't find, friends I couldn't find, so I log off. Solution: Play both servers simultaneously when you can. If you're camping something on blue, play actively on red and vice versa. You can really enjoy both servers especially if you're doing something boring on one.
